Thousands of people waved flags to celebrate the Sudan signing a power-sharing agreement on Saturday.

People sat on top of trains, buses and buildings to mark the historic day.

The three-hour ceremony took place at Khartoum’s Chinese-built Friendship Hall.

Representatives of the country’s protest movement that led the uprising against longtime dictator Omar Al Bashir from power four months ago formally inked the deal with the military generals who have governed since April.
